How to grow arrowroot

Growth habits of arrowroot

Arrowroot likes warm, humid, semi-shaded environment. It is not cold-resistant, afraid of dryness, and avoids strong sunlight. It is very sensitive to water. The plant likes to grow in low light or semi-shaded environment. The leaves are easily burned if exposed to strong sunlight. It is suitable for growing in fertile, loose, well-drained leaf mold soil.

Method of growing arrowroot

1. Adequate water: During the growth period of arrowroot, you should ensure that there is sufficient water in the potting soil to avoid not watering for too long. Soil drought will seriously affect its growth. The soil should not be too moist at ordinary times, and a moist state is best.

2. Reasonable exposure to light: Arrowroot prefers a semi-shaded growing environment, so it does not need to be exposed to light during maintenance. Put it in a place with scattered light, and it only needs to be exposed to light for about 5 hours a day. If there is a lack of light, it will not easily burst the pot.

3. Ensure ventilation: If you want the arrowroot to bloom, you must pay attention to ventilation. The growing environment should not be too humid and stuffy. Such an environment will not only restrict its growth, but also make it easy for diseases and pests to occur. Therefore, you should open the doors and windows more often on sunny days for ventilation.

4. Proper pruning: Arrowroot has strong vitality. In order to make it bloom faster and better, it is necessary to properly prune the old and dead leaves on the plant, so as to promote the sprouting of new leaves.

Arrowroot care precautions

Arrowroot needs a ventilated growing environment, not too closed, and preferably with a breeze. You should take good care of the arrowroot and trim the yellow leaves and withered flowers in time. It particularly likes moisture. In addition to spraying water on the leaves and surrounding areas to increase humidity, you can also wipe the leaves with a soft cloth dipped in clean water.
